Flu season is underway in the U.S. That means visits to the doctor, vaccinations, medication, time off work and — in some severe cases — visits to the emergency room. All of this comes at a price, which the Centers for Disease Control estimates somewhere between $71 billion and $167 billion per year. Estimates of the damage caused by Superstorm Sandy are only $50 billion. Take a look at the infographic to see what kind of economic damage influenza can do.
